Te has preguntado alguna vez ¿ cómo comprimir, descomprimir o cifrar sus archivos ? ¿Alguna vez descargó una carpeta llena de archivos, solo para ver que todos los documentos están cerrados y encriptados ? básicamente la versión digital del fuerte de caballería. Estos son ejemplos del siempre maravilloso, pero confuso archivo zip , identificado por su extensión, «.zip».
Si bien los pasos adicionales que debe seguir para abrir este tipo de carpetas pueden ser una molestia menor, los archivos zip realmente son sus amigos. No solo puede comprimir archivos enormes en un tamaño compacto para compartirlos, sino que también puede bloquear fácilmente el contenido para que solo el destinatario previsto pueda ver lo que hay dentro.
Así es como funciona un archivo zip y cómo comprimir (y descomprimir) usted mismo.
Contenidos de la página
¿Qué es un archivo zip?
Este contenido se importa de YouTube. Es posible que pueda encontrar el mismo contenido en otro formato.
En la década de 1980, el difunto programador de computadoras Phil Katz inventó un conjunto de algoritmos para comprimir archivos para ocupar menos espacio. En su empresa, PKWARE, Inc., los programas se conocían como PKZIP y PKUNZIP. Originalmente, el software se creó para reducir los archivos a un 50 o un 70 por ciento de su tamaño original para que pudieran caber más archivos en los disquetes físicos.
«Un archivo zip toma un directorio de, digamos, 25 archivos y lo convierte en un solo archivo»
Con el tiempo, los algoritmos de compresión se hicieron tan populares que otras empresas, como Nico Mac y Netzip, comenzaron a desarrollar programas zip y unzip. Hoy en día, los algoritmos de zip / unzip principales son de dominio público, por lo que cualquiera podría, en teoría, escribir su propio programa si quisiera.
La mayoría de nosotros ya no usamos disquetes (con suerte), por lo que los archivos zip tienen más que ver con mantener el espacio RAM en nuestros ordenadores portátiles o computadoras, descargar archivos de Internet más rápidamente o bloquear archivos comprimidos por razones de seguridad.
Uno de los usos más comunes para comprimir archivos zip es la descarga de software. Comprimir el programa ahorra espacio en los servidores de una empresa, agiliza la descarga y mantiene los cientos o potencialmente miles de archivos separados todos juntos.
¿Cómo funciona la compresión de archivos?
En esencia, la compresión consiste en reducir la cantidad de bits y bytes en un archivo. Cuando se vuelve a acceder a la carpeta o al elemento individual, un algoritmo de descompresión debería volver a llenar esos bits y bytes y el archivo debería volver a su estado original.
Eso se debe a la redundancia inherente a tantos tipos de archivos en nuestras computadoras. La mayoría de los tipos de archivos, desde fotos .jpg hasta documentos .pdf e incluso videos .mp4, utilizan líneas de código similares una y otra vez. Los algoritmos de compresión aprovechan esta repetición al enumerar la información original una vez y consultarla en cualquier otro lugar que aparezca en el código.P
Khuller explica que los algoritmos de compresión como los que se utilizan en los archivos .zip evaluarán un archivo y buscarán patrones. Según esas redundancias específicas en el código, el algoritmo se ajustará en consecuencia. Eso significa que cada compresión depende del archivo, y el código único para expandir el archivo a su formato original también se almacena dentro del archivo.
«Si escribo un libro, es muy probable que muchas de las palabras aparezcan varias veces», dice Khuller.
Eche un vistazo a lo siguiente. Es una cita famosa del discurso inaugural de 1961 del presidente John F. Kennedy:
«NO PREGUNTES QUÉ PUEDE HACER TU PAÍS POR TI, PREGUNTA QUÉ PUEDES HACER TÚ POR TU PAÍS».
Esta línea tiene 17 palabras separadas, pero no todas son distintas. Hay 61 letras, 16 espacios, una coma y un punto. Si pensamos que cada uno de estos caracteres ocupa una unidad de espacio, entonces el tamaño total del archivo para nuestra oración es de 79 unidades. Para reducirlo, podemos verificar si hay redundancias.
Los ordenadores utilizan programas de compresión que suelen ser una variante del algoritmo basado en diccionario adaptativo LZ (el LZ es para Lempel y Ziv, los creadores del algoritmo). Los sistemas específicos para organizar la información, o diccionarios, pueden variar, pero un método simple es usar una lista numerada. Entonces, en el ejemplo de Kennedy, este podría ser nuestro diccionario:
(1) Pregunte (2) Qué (3) Su (4) País (5) Puede (6) Hacer (7) Para (8) Usted.
La oración se puede reescribir así ahora: «1 no 2 3 4 5 6 7 8, 1 2 8 5 6 7 3 4».
Puede imaginar que si un programa pasó y reescribió todo el discurso de Kennedy de esta manera, podría comprimirse significativamente, ya que las palabras de la lista anterior probablemente aparecerán una y otra vez.
Cómo comprimir un archivo
En un Mac:
Para comprimir un archivo o una carpeta, presione Control + clic o tóquelo con dos dedos, luego elija Comprimir en el menú de acceso directo.
Si comprime un solo elemento, el archivo comprimido toma el nombre del elemento original, más la extensión .zip. Entonces, si una imagen se titula originalmente «photo.jpg», puede esperar que la versión comprimida tome el nombre «photo.jpg.zip».
En Windows 10:
Haga clic con el botón derecho en un área en blanco de su escritorio> seleccione Nuevo > seleccione Carpeta comprimida (zip).
Cómo descomprimir un archivo
En un Mac:
Para expandir un elemento en formato .zip, simplemente haga doble clic en el archivo o carpeta. La excepción a esta regla, por supuesto, es si la carpeta está protegida con contraseña o cifrada, en cuyo caso también necesitará una contraseña o clave de cifrado.
En Windows 10:
Simplemente haga clic derecho en la carpeta, luego seleccione Extraer todo .
Cómo crear su propio archivo comprimido zip
En una Mac:
Seleccione un grupo de archivos que le gustaría comprimir> haga clic derecho y seleccione Comprimir [nombre de archivo].
En Windows 10:
Vaya al Explorador de archivos en la barra de tareas> Seleccione todos los archivos que desea agregar a su carpeta zip> Haga clic con el botón derecho y seleccione Enviar a > Seleccione la carpeta comprimida (zip) > Cambie el nombre de su archivo zip y presione enter.
Cómo cifrar un archivo zip
Ya sea que ejecute una PC o Mac, existen dos formas principales de cifrado para archivos .zip. El primero se llama ZipCrypto, pero es relativamente fácil de descifrar, al menos según la organización Info-ZIP , que lo calificó como «bastante débil».
El segundo se llama AES-256, que en realidad no fue diseñado para archivos zip; es una técnica de cifrado sólida que se usa ampliamente en todos los ámbitos. Siempre que use una contraseña segura , esta es la opción prácticamente irrompible.
Si sigue la ruta AES-256, necesitará un programa de software de terceros para encriptar la carpeta comprimida, porque los programas nativos de zip / descomprimir tanto en Windows como en MacOS no admiten esta opción. Una alternativa popular para usar, en cualquier caso, es 7-zip , que es gratuito y de código abierto. Una vez que haya descargado ese software, puede agregar una contraseña y bloquear el archivo zip.
⚠️Solo tenga en cuenta que no importa qué tipo de encriptación use, cualquier persona que tenga el archivo zip puede ver su contenido, nombres de archivo y todo⚠️
Lo mejor del cifrado de archivos zip es que es tan confiable; tanto , de hecho, que una persona con $ 300,000 en Bitcoin en realidad se bloqueó fuera de su cuenta, porque había olvidado por completo la clave privada que debe usar para recuperar el efectivo digital.
La clave privada estaba guardada de forma segura dentro, lo adivinó, una carpeta encriptada y comprimida
A continuación pudes ver más temas relacionados de solucionatuspreguntas.com relacionado con este artículo: